CMS, te gebruiken met een HTML template?

Pagina: 1
Acties:

Acties:
  • 0 Henk 'm!

  • janvandijk96
  • Registratie: September 2011
  • Laatst online: 21-05 09:06
Hoi Tweakers,

Ik heb weer eens jullie hulp nodig :9 Ik wil graag voor stichtingen en verenigingen etc simpele websites gaan maken. Ik heb al een aantal mooie templates gemaakt met http://foundation.zurb.com/ (HTML) en die wil ik dus eigenlijk geschikt maken voor een CMS. Ik weet niet of mijn idee van een CMS helemaal correct is, ik zoek gewoon iets waarmee je de teksten op iedere pagina kan aanpassen met iets als een Wysiwyg editor en pagina's gemakkelijk toe kan voegen enzo. Het CMS maakt dus gewoon gebruik van de HTML en op de plekken waar tekst moet komen voeg ik een tag (heet dat zo) toe waarvan het CMS dan weet dat daar de tekst moet komen. Ik hoop dat jullie iets weten, ik had al gekeken naar verschillende CMS maar die gebruiken allemaal xml bestanden enz die ik niet helemaal snap 8)7

Sorry voor de wellicht onduidelijke uitleg :P
Nogmaals bedankt, Jan

Acties:
  • 0 Henk 'm!

  • Deef_K
  • Registratie: September 2007
  • Laatst online: 10-08 23:34
Kijk eens naar wordpress.

Acties:
  • 0 Henk 'm!

  • janvandijk96
  • Registratie: September 2011
  • Laatst online: 21-05 09:06
Thanks maar ik vind wordpress toch niet echt fijn werken.. Ik heb het al vaker gebruikt en wil graag iets simpelers. De html zou dan ongeveer zo zijn (heel simpel natuurlijk) waarna je in het CMS de content tussen de {-} in kan voeren. :)

<html>
<head>
<title>{paginatitel} - {onderwerp}</title>
</head>
<body>
<h1>{onderwerp}</h1>
<p>{tekst}</p>
</body>
</html>

Acties:
  • 0 Henk 'm!

  • RaZ
  • Registratie: November 2000
  • Niet online

RaZ

Funky Cold Medina

Zikula CMS (voorheen postnuke) werkt met zo'n template systeem.

Maar welk template systeem je ook kiest, je zal je er in moeten verdiepen, want met enkel HTML kom je er niet.

Wellicht dat CMS made Simple wat voor je is, dat templating systeem is ook niet echt rocket sience...

Ey!! Macarena \o/


Acties:
  • 0 Henk 'm!

  • NMe
  • Registratie: Februari 2004
  • Laatst online: 06-08 02:35

NMe

Quia Ego Sic Dico.

Welk CMS je ook kiest, je zal altijd je templates aan moeten passen aan whatever dat CMS nodig heeft. In plaats van een CMS te zoeken dat aan je templates voldoet kun je veel beter een CMS zoeken dat aan je technische eisen voldoet en daarna je templates aanpassen aan wat dat ding nodig heeft.

'E's fighting in there!' he stuttered, grabbing the captain's arm.
'All by himself?' said the captain.
'No, with everyone!' shouted Nobby, hopping from one foot to the other.


Acties:
  • 0 Henk 'm!

  • Ramon
  • Registratie: Juli 2000
  • Laatst online: 08:16
NMe schreef op zondag 10 november 2013 @ 18:00:
Welk CMS je ook kiest, je zal altijd je templates aan moeten passen aan whatever dat CMS nodig heeft. In plaats van een CMS te zoeken dat aan je templates voldoet kun je veel beter een CMS zoeken dat aan je technische eisen voldoet en daarna je templates aanpassen aan wat dat ding nodig heeft.
Hangt heel erg van het CMS af of dat nodig is. Het CMS wat wij gebruiken op het werk, Django Fiber, heeft eigenlijk nauwelijks tot geen aanpassingen nodig. Kwestie van de tags op de goede plek zetten en gaan.

heb je wel een Python host nodig ;)

Check mijn V&A ads: https://tweakers.net/aanbod/user/9258/


Acties:
  • 0 Henk 'm!

  • NNF
  • Registratie: November 2003
  • Laatst online: 29-11-2024

NNF

Ik vind zelf Textpattern een erg fijn CMS. Werkt ongeveer zoals jij beschrijft. Je maakt templates met daarin tags op de plaats waar content komt. Daarnaast gebruik je ook zgn. 'forms', dat zijn herbruikbare stukjes codes voor als je bijvoorbeeld een lijstje wil maken van de 10 meest recente artikelen (ik noem maar wat). In een template zet je bijvoorbeeld dit:

HTML:
1
<txp:article limit=10 form="recent"></txp:article>


En in het form met de naam "recent" kun je vervolgens bepalen hoe die artikelen eruit zien:

HTML:
1
2
3
<p><txp:subject />
<hr/>
<p><txp:body />


Het heeft (zoals alles) een leercurve, maar als je het eenmaal gewend bent merk je hoe flexibel het is. Je hoeft in ieder geval geen PHP te kennen zoals bij WordPress. En alles is aan te passen via de beheerinterface, je hoeft geen losse bestanden te bewerken.

Nadelen zijn er uiteraard ook:
- Geen WYSIWYG-editor. In plaats daarvan kun je Textile gebruiken, een opmaaktaal. Tekst tussen *sterretjes* wordt bijv. vetgedrukt, tussen _underscores_ schuingedrukt, etc.. Op zich niet moeilijk en de output is een stuk 'schoner' dan die van de meeste WYSIWYG-editors die ik heb gezien, maar de meeste mensen zijn het natuurlijk niet gewend, dus het kan een nadeel zijn.
- Het wordt onderhouden door een vrij kleine groep ontwikkelaars, dus de ontwikkelingen gaan niet heel hard, en er zijn ook niet zoveel plugins beschikbaar als voor bijvoorbeeld WordPress.
- Je site is te verdelen in secties, en deze secties bevatten pagina's. Dat is een vrij harde beperking; je kunt bijvoorbeeld geen secties nesten en subsecties maken. Dat is een beperking die er al heel lang in zit en zou worden opgelost in een nieuwe versie, maar ja, zie voorgaande punt :P

[ Voor 10% gewijzigd door NNF op 10-11-2013 22:33 ]


Acties:
  • 0 Henk 'm!

  • DJMaze
  • Registratie: Juni 2002
  • Niet online
Via Zope's TAL is het koek en eitje http://docs.zope.org/zope2/zope2book/AppendixC.html
Er is ook een PHP versie http://phptal.org/

Maak je niet druk, dat doet de compressor maar


Acties:
  • 0 Henk 'm!

  • erwin85
  • Registratie: Juli 2002
  • Laatst online: 11-08 13:35
ExpressionEngine doet precies wat jij wil. Daar kan je tags zoals {title} in je HTML template plaatsten. Helaas is ExpressionEngine betaald voor commercieel gebruik. Voor privé gebruik is er wel een gratis versie 'ExpressionEngine Core'.

Zelf heb ik professioneel 2 jaar gewerkt met ExpressenEngine en vind het tot nu toe een heel fijn systeem omdat je helemaal los kan gaan met je HTML. Je plakt gewoon de ExpressionEngine tags in je HTML.

Acties:
  • 0 Henk 'm!

  • Ronnyrr
  • Registratie: Juni 2009
  • Laatst online: 16-02-2024
Heb voor zoiets dergelijks in mijn begin tijd ook eens Concrete 5 gebruikt: http://www.concrete5.org/.
Wellicht is dat wat je zoekt ;)

Acties:
  • 0 Henk 'm!

  • NiteSpeed
  • Registratie: Juli 2003
  • Laatst online: 21-07 18:35
Perch is best handig, ze noemen het zelf een little CMS.
https://grabaperch.com/about

Acties:
  • 0 Henk 'm!

  • Finder
  • Registratie: Januari 2007
  • Laatst online: 11-08 22:45
Drupal, daarbij heb je een starter theme van Zurb Foundation en je maakt dan gewoon een subtheme van je huidige bestanden. (Met wat PHP natuurlijk).

Meer info: https://drupal.org/project/zurb-foundation

Acties:
  • 0 Henk 'm!

  • virofi
  • Registratie: September 2012
  • Laatst online: 11:16
Nog een duit in het zakje voor ExpressionEngine, doet exact wat je wilt en is ontzettend flexibel. Met enkel HTML kennis knal je relatief eenvoudig een behoorlijk complexe website! Ik gebruik het professioneel voor elke site die ik ontwikkel

Acties:
  • 0 Henk 'm!

  • Indifstublatia
  • Registratie: April 2010
  • Laatst online: 12-08 18:24
Kijk ook eens naar het XOOPS cms. Werk er al 7 jaar mee, naar alle tevredenheid. Nagenoeg alle websites die ik beheer, zijn met een eigen theme gebaseerd op xoops. Info op www.xoops.org.

Acties:
  • 0 Henk 'm!

  • klepje
  • Registratie: Januari 2012
  • Laatst online: 10:45
Hierboven al meerdere goede CMS'en langs zien komen, toch zal ik mijn bijdrage nog even delen, misschien is Monstra iets voor jou. Ik heb er zelf mee gewerkt en het bevalt me erg goed.

In de documentatie staat hoe je een thema kan maken en door middel van tags de verschillende content kunt laten zien. Dit doe je door een klein stukje PHP-code in je thema te plaatsen. Om bijv. de content van een pagina te tonen doe je:

PHP:
1
<?php echo Site::content(); ?>


Succes met kiezen!
Pagina: 1